MDoNER-funded 100-bedded Kolasib District Hospital to transform healthcare in Mizoram; officials review project progress
Kolasib, June 26 -- In a significant boost to the healthcare infrastructure of Mizoram, the construction of the new 100-bedded Kolasib District Hospital is nearing a critical phase. A high-level site visit was conducted on Thursday to review the progress of the project, which is being supported by the Ministry of Development of North Eastern Region (MDoNER) under the NESIDS scheme.
During the inspection, officials from the North Eastern Council (NEC) and state departments assessed the quality of civil works and discussed timelines with the executing agencies to ensure the timely completion of the modern medical facility.
